Apprentice Childcare, Gaelic Medium, Sgoil Araich Thunga (7558)
30 hours per week, Year Round, fixed term
£22,746 per annum, inclusive of £2,318 Distant Islands Allowance per annum

Required for 30 hours per week, for a fixed term of 18 months. The postholder will work towards an SVQ Level 3 in Childcare (achievability, 18 months).

You will, with support, through the medium of Gaelic, plan a curriculum, which supports and guides children’s all round learning and development. You will also with support plan and organise the play session, taking into account the needs of every child.

You must have National 4 qualifications in English and Maths OR Foundation Apprenticeship Children & Young People.

The ability to speak and read Gaelic is essential.

The salary quoted is inclusive of Distant Islands Allowance.
